on_data: callback object which is called when a message recieved.
This is called before on_message or on_cont_message,
and then on_message or on_cont_message is called.
on_data has 4 argument.
The 1st arugment is this class object.
The passing 2nd arugment is utf-8 string which we get from the server.
The 3rd argument is data type. ABNF.OPCODE_TEXT or ABNF.OPCODE_BINARY will be came.
The 4rd arugment is continue flag. if 0, the data continue
